MULTIPLE CHOICE

 

  1. Guillain-Barré syndrome is mediated by which form of immune hypersensitivity reaction?
  2. Atopic IgE–mediated reaction
  3. Cytotoxic IgG antibody–mediated reaction
  4. Circulating immune complex–mediated reaction
  5. T cell–mediated reaction
  6. Graft-versus-host reaction

 

ANS: D, Guillain-Barré syndrome is mediated by T cells that stimulate macrophages to cause demyelination of myelinated nerves.

 

  1. Trinucleotide CTG repeat expansion plays a role in the pathogenesis of which of the following muscle diseases?
  2. Duchenne muscular dystrophy
  3. Becker muscular dystrophy
  4. Autosomal dominant limb girdle muscular dystrophy
  5. Autosomal recessive limb girdle muscular dystrophy
  6. Myotonic dystrophy

 

ANS: E, The trinucleotide CTG repeat expansion on chromosome 19q13.2-13.3 affecting the dystrophia myotonia-protein kinase gene is the genetic basis of myotonic dystrophy.

 

  1. Which of the following muscle diseases is classified as an ion channel myopathy (channelopathy)?
  2. Dysferlin deficiency
  3. Becker muscular dystrophy
  4. Malignant hyperpyrexia
  5. Central core disease
  6. Myotubular myopathy

 

ANS: C, Malignant hyperpyrexia (malignant hyperthermia) is characterized by a hypermetabolic state (tachycardia, tachypnea, muscle spasm, and high fever) that is triggered by induction of anesthesia. Several mutations have been identified in these patients, including an L-type voltage–dependent calcium channel. Hence, this disease is classified as a channelopathy.
